Understanding Zepbound: What You Need to Know

Before we examine the specific concerns surrounding Zepbound and pregnancy, it’s essential to understand what Zepbound is and how it works. Zepbound is an injectable medication that belongs to a class of drugs known as GLP-1 receptor agonists. It is designed to aid in weight loss for adults with obesity or overweight conditions when combined with a reduced-calorie diet and increased physical activity.

How Zepbound Works

Zepbound works by mimicking the effects of a hormone called GLP-1 (glucagon-like peptide-1), which is naturally produced in the body. By activating GLP-1 receptors, Zepbound helps to:

  • Increase feelings of fullness after eating.
  • Decrease appetite.
  • Lower blood sugar levels after meals by slowing gastric emptying.

This multifaceted approach can lead to significant weight loss, making it a valuable tool for those struggling with obesity.

Safety Profile of Zepbound

While Zepbound has been shown to be effective for weight loss, its safety profile, particularly during pregnancy, is not fully established. The available research primarily focuses on its effects in non-pregnant populations. Therefore, it’s crucial to approach the use of Zepbound with caution if you are pregnant or planning to conceive.

Is Zepbound Safe During Pregnancy?

As we delve into the heart of our discussion, it’s essential to emphasize that Zepbound is not recommended for use during pregnancy. The rationale behind this recommendation stems from the potential risks associated with weight loss during pregnancy and the unknown effects that Zepbound may have on fetal development.

Risks of Weight Loss During Pregnancy

Weight loss during pregnancy is generally discouraged due to the potential risks it poses to both the mother and the developing fetus. Some of these risks include:

  • Nutritional Deficiencies: Weight loss can lead to inadequate nutrient intake, which is vital for fetal growth and development. Pregnant individuals require additional calories and nutrients to support their baby’s needs.
  • Increased Risk of Complications: Losing weight during pregnancy may elevate the risk of complications such as low birth weight, preterm delivery, and developmental issues.
  • Potential Harm to the Fetus: While the direct effects of Zepbound on fetal development remain unclear, the general consensus is that medications affecting metabolism and appetite should be avoided during pregnancy unless specifically prescribed by a healthcare provider.

Effects of Zepbound on Pregnancy Outcomes

Currently, there is limited research on the effects of Zepbound during pregnancy. However, studies on similar medications and animal studies suggest that there could be potential harms. For example, animal studies have indicated an increased chance of certain birth defects, although it remains uncertain if these effects are directly attributed to the medication or other factors.

Given these uncertainties, it is essential to prioritize the health of both the mother and the developing child. If you are currently taking Zepbound and find out you are pregnant, the recommendation is to stop the medication immediately and consult your healthcare provider.

The Importance of Consulting Healthcare Providers

As with any medication, it is vital to have open and honest discussions with healthcare providers about your current medications and any plans for pregnancy. Here are some critical points to consider when discussing Zepbound with your healthcare provider:

1. Discuss Your Health Goals

For individuals utilizing Zepbound for weight loss, it is crucial to communicate your health goals and concerns with your provider. They can help tailor a plan that aligns with your needs, especially during pregnancy when your body undergoes significant changes.

2. Evaluate the Risks and Benefits

Your healthcare provider can help weigh the risks of continuing Zepbound against the potential benefits for your health. They may suggest alternative weight management strategies that are safer during pregnancy.

3. Explore Contraception Options

Because Zepbound may affect the effectiveness of birth control pills, it is essential to discuss contraception options with your healthcare provider. Switching to a non-oral birth control method or adding a barrier method may be recommended during your treatment with Zepbound.

4. Join a Pregnancy Registry

If you are prescribed Zepbound during pregnancy (which should only be done under careful medical supervision), consider enrolling in a pregnancy registry. These registries collect data on the safety of medications during pregnancy, contributing to a better understanding of their effects.

Considerations for Breastfeeding

For individuals who are breastfeeding or planning to do so, questions about the safety of Zepbound during lactation also arise. Currently, there is limited information regarding the transmission of Zepbound into breast milk. However, it’s generally understood that large molecules like tirzepatide are less likely to pass into breast milk in significant quantities.

What We Know About Zepbound and Breastfeeding

  1. Limited Data: There is insufficient research on the effects of Zepbound while breastfeeding. As such, it is advisable to consult with your healthcare provider before starting or continuing Zepbound during this time.

  2. Potential Impact on Infants: While the risk of significant exposure to the infant is low, the potential effects of any medication should be carefully considered.

  3. Alternative Strategies: If you are breastfeeding and need to manage your weight, discuss alternative options with your healthcare provider to ensure both your health and your child’s safety.
